Patient Centered Medical Home
What is PCMH?
The medical home model holds promise as a way to improve health care in America by transforming how primary care is organized and delivered.
The medical home model encompasses four key functions and attributes:
-
1. Comprehensive Care
The Patient Centered Medical Home model is designed with the patient's complete care in mind and takes an approach that looks at individuals holistically. In other words, patient care is directed at wellness and prevention, and not just when acute or emergent care is needed. Providing comprehensive care means looking at the whole person as opposed to and single part and enabling providers to partner together in a patient's total care.
-
2. Patient-Centered
Patient-centered care is care that is driven by the patient's values and needs. The PCMH model seeks to strengthen the patient's control of their healthcare though encouraging providers to listen to and develop relationships with their patients so that decisions are made with the patient's values at heart. Patients are therefore better able to play an active role in their wellbeing through managing and organizing their care hand-in- hand with their providers.
-
3. Coordinated and Accessible Care
With a Patient Centered Medical Home model in place, primary care providers now have the ability to coordinate between all elements of the healthcare system, including specialty care, hospitals, home health, behavioral health, and community services. This coordination is made possible by improving accessibility and communication between these entities. In addition, the PCMH model requires participating providers to provide better access to care, meaning scheduling appointments sooner with shorter wait times, 24/7 access to virtual care, and enhanced in-person visits.
-
4. Safety and Quality
The PCMH model demonstrates a commitment to quality through ongoing engagement in evidence-based medicine, clinical support tools, and shared decision making with patients. Providers are given performance measures and quality standards and held accountable for their fulfillment or disregard for those goals. This data then acts as motivation to improve their overall performance, ultimately improving the level of quality and safety for patients.
